Unraveling Wingara AG's Return on Capital Employed (ROCE)

Wingara AG's Return on Capital Employed (ROCE) is a financial metric that measures the company's profitability and efficiency with respect to the capital employed. It is calculated by dividing earnings before interest and tax (EBIT) by the employed capital. A higher ROCE indicates that the company is effectively utilizing its capital to generate profits.

Stock savings plans offer an attractive way for investors to build wealth over the long term. One of the main advantages is the so-called cost-average effect: by regularly investing a fixed amount in stocks or stock funds, you automatically buy more shares when prices are low, and fewer when they are high. This can lead to a more favorable average price per share over time. In addition, stock savings plans allow small investors access to expensive stocks, as they can participate with small amounts. Regular investment also promotes a disciplined investment strategy and helps to avoid emotional decisions, such as impulsive buying or selling. Furthermore, investors benefit from the potential appreciation of the stocks as well as from dividend distributions, which can be reinvested, enhancing the compounding effect and thus the growth of the invested capital.
